  <title>Tolkien and industrialization</title>
  <link>https://mindstalk.dreamwidth.org/517613.html</link>
  <description>Lord of the Rings was written between 1937 and 1949, though Return of the King&apos;s 1956 publication was delayed due to him revising the ending.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;The &lt;a href=&quot;https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Great_Smog_of_London&quot;&gt;Great Smog&lt;/a&gt;, killing 4,000 Londoners and sickening 100,000 more, happened in 1952.  While it seems a bit late to have had a direct impact on the novel, it&apos;s kind of indicative of the times.  The fact that the British &lt;a href=&quot;https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Peppered_moth_evolution&quot;&gt;peppered moth&lt;/a&gt; evolved from light to dark in order to blend in with polluted surfaces also seems relevant.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;The industry most of us have known is *much cleaner* than that Tolkien grew up with and wrote under, thanks to various Clean Air Laws.   <title>Factfulness 1</title>
  <link>https://mindstalk.dreamwidth.org/513461.html</link>
  <description>I&apos;m reading &lt;i&gt;Factfulness: Ten Reasons We&apos;re Wrong About the World – and Why Things Are Better Than You Think &lt;/i&gt; by Hans Rosling, on the state of the world and people&apos;s misconceptions of it.  It&apos;s kind of like Pinker&apos;s &lt;i&gt;Enlightenment Now&lt;/i&gt; except with less Enlightenment crowing and I think fewer people distrust Rosling, and more about &quot;so, why are people so &lt;b&gt;wrong&lt;/b&gt;?&quot; Because that&apos;s his first point: people are very wrong about how things are going in income distribution, life expectancy, child mortality, etc.  Worse-than-random-chimps wrong.
